#3d1d5f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d1d5f is composed of 23.9% red, 11.4%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.8% cyan, 69.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 269.1 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 24.3%. #3d1d5f color hex could be obtained by blending #7a3abe with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#3d1d5f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030105 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d1d5f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3a42 is the less saturated color, while #3c007c is the most saturated one.
